WebJan 1, 2013 · Child-headed households (CHHs) have become a common and integral part of South African society. Millions of children have lost their parents and/or primary …
WebChild-headed households are at risk of having to cope not only without adults, but also with poorer living conditions than other children. Who is the head of a child headed family?
